The Cisco NCS-57B1-6D24H-S is a modular 6-slot chassis router engineered for high-density service aggregation in carrier-grade networks. According to Cisco’s NCS 5700 Series Data Sheet, it supports 24x 100GbE QSFP28 ports per line card, with a total system capacity of 9.6 Tbps and 7.2 Bpps forwarding rate. The router employs Cisco Silicon One Q200 ASICs, enabling deterministic latency as low as 3.5 μs for latency-sensitive traffic like 5G fronthaul.

The router’s FlexEthernet (FlexE) support allows slicing of 100G links into sub-rates (e.g., 10x10G) for RAN traffic isolation. Cisco’s 5G Transport Design Guide recommends pairing it with NCS 540 nodes for cell site gateways.
With 16K PPPoE sessions per line card and 40 Gbps encryption throughput, the NCS-57B1-6D24H-S scales for FTTH subscriber management.
Integrated EVPN Multi-Homing eliminates BGP-induced micro-outages during data center failovers.

Having analyzed traffic patterns across 15+ SP deployments, the NCS-57B1-6D24H-S stands out for its ability to consolidate legacy ATM/MPLS cores into a single IPoDWDM fabric. While its 6-slot form factor limits port density compared to NCS 5700 fixed-configuration models, the chassis’ pay-as-you-grow flexibility makes it indispensable for operators migrating to 400G. The lack of native support for 800G-ZR, however, may require mid-lifecycle upgrades by 2027. For most Tier 1 carriers, this platform delivers the optimal balance between operational familiarity and forward-looking programmability.
